Mobile Phones For Dogs
from the bark-twice-for-bear dept
Nokia has been saying for a while now that they want to keep growing the market for mobile phones by making it cool for people to have multiple phones. One for every day of the week, or for every occasion, I imagine. However, according to the Register some are realizing that there's no need to stop at humans when growing the mobile phone market. Why not move on to mobile phones for dogs? These devices combine a mobile phone with GPS so you can track down your dog as well. Of course, if you can track them down via GPS why do you need to call them? According to the article, the product is focused on hunting dogs, and hearing what kind of bark they have will help indicate what sort of animal they have found.
